Lake Victoria fisheries project unveiled

MWANZA: TANZANIA and Japan have launched a five-year research programme to improve the management of Lake Victoria fisheries, helping protect fish stocks and biodiversity in a lake that sustains thousands of fishing households.

The project, implemented by the Tanzania Fisheries Research Institute (TAFIRI) in partnership with the Institute of Science Tokyo, is funded by the Japan International Cooperation Agency (JICA) under the Science and Technology Research Partnership for Sustainable Development (SATREPS).

It will use advanced DNAbased techniques, including environmental DNA (eDNA), alongside conventional fish stock assessments to strengthen scientific monitoring of the lake’s biodiversity and fish populations.

The initiative seeks to improve scientific monitoring of fish populations while providing policymakers with more reliable data to support conservation and sustainable harvesting.

According to the Fisheries Sector Master Plan (2021/22– 2036/37), the fisheries sector contributes about 1.7 per cent of gross domestic product (GDP), provides around 30 per cent of the country’s animal protein and supports thousands of jobs in fishing, processing and trade.

The industry also earns valuable foreign exchange through exports, with Nile perch from Lake Victoria remaining Tanzania’s leading fisheries export.

Speaking in Dodoma, TAFIRI Director of Research Development and Coordination, Dr Mary Kishe, said the project would establish a communitybased fisheries management framework known as the Mwanza Model.

The model will integrate genomic technologies, environmental DNA (eDNA) analysis, conventional fish stock assessments and local community knowledge to generate more accurate scientific information on fish populations and ecosystem health.

“The project will develop new scientific tools for monitoring fish populations, enabling researchers to better understand changes in native fish species and improve conservation and fisheries management,” Dr Kishe said.

Researchers expect the technologies to identify key breeding and feeding habitats, enabling authorities to strengthen conservation measures while maintaining sustainable fish production. Improved monitoring is also expected to provide earlier warning of ecological changes affecting commercially important fish species.

The programme targets some of the sector’s biggest challenges, including sustainable management of Nile perch stocks, conservation of indigenous fish species and protection of prey fish that play a critical role in maintaining Lake Victoria’s ecological balance.

Scientists involved in the project said climate variability, environmental degradation and growing demand for fisheries resources have increased pressure on the lake, underscoring the need for reliable scientific data to support long-term management.

Dr Misuto Aibara of the Institute of Science Tokyo described Lake Victoria as one of Africa’s most economically significant freshwater ecosystems because of its role in food security, employment and regional fish trade.

“The lake’s ecological conditions continue to change, making it increasingly important to establish a robust scientific monitoring system capable of tracking biodiversity and fish stocks to ensure their sustainable use,” he said.

The Ministry of Livestock and Fisheries said the programme will also include ecological monitoring of biodiversity, fish stocks and breeding habitats, specialised training for TAFIRI researchers in Japan and laboratory equipment to strengthen Tanzania’s fisheries research capacity.

Officials said the investment is expected to enhance scientific expertise and institutional capacity while supporting evidence-based policies to safeguard one of East Africa’s most valuable natural resources.
